**Role Description**

You will join the Regulatory Research team at Datamaran to support critical functions, including performing data entry and legal research, analyzing regulations using artificial intelligence (AI), and generally supporting the ongoing maintenance and enhancement of Datamaran’s regulatory database.

Your role will be critical to enhancing our database, which consists of 13,000+ regulations. You will be responsible for researching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) regulations related to specific jurisdictions and inputting findings into our system.

You are familiar with research techniques, detail-oriented, and can execute specific research and data-related projects to improve scope and coverage in line with our business strategy. You are a team player, excited to work alongside our team of legal experts in delivering value for our clients.

You are passionate about the ESG regulatory landscape and will learn and become familiar with the global sustainability reporting landscape. You are a law (or related) student, a research student, a graduate or a more experienced professional new to the ESG field seeking to learn and gain experience.

You will be trained in using our patented technology and will have the opportunity to learn about the synergies between law, ESG risk analysis, materiality analysis, and technology. You will join an international network of talented professionals from whom you will get full support and guidance while being self-sufficient and autonomous.

**Breakdown of role**:
**Regulatory data entry & analysis (60%)**
- Undertake data entry of regulations and soft norms to ensure that relevant information is accurately captured and available for analysis.
- Perform analysis of legal texts assisted by AI.
- Conduct quality checks of existing data to ensure the information in our database is accurate, reliable and constantly updated.
- Correcting necessary data items

**Regulatory research (30%)**
- Research ESG-related regulatory initiatives, national and international regulations, EU Directives, reporting frameworks, guidelines, and industry initiatives
- Conduct ad-hoc research aligned with client requests or business requirements.
- Deep-dive into specific jurisdictions, ESG topics, or other segments to discover new regulations

**Support critical functions of the team (10%)**
- Support data quality projects
- Support “ad-hoc” requests
